SHA-256 is a cryptographic hash function.
Generates a 256-bit signatur for a text.
Used in Bitcoin "proof-of-work" (PoW)
1. The Bitcoin protocol uses the SHA-256 function for this purpose
2. So how is the lucky node decided on? It is the node that solves the block by finding a special input to the SHA256 hash function.
3. The Bitcoin address described at length earlier in this book is actually a hash of the public key, using the SHA256 and RIPEMD160 hash functions.
